Who We Are
Home Opportunities Made Easy (HOME, Inc.) is the oldest nonprofit housing organization in Des Moines. We have been serving Des Moines since 1967, when less than a dozen citizens were decided to take matters into their own hands when it came to affordable housing. It started with a simple idea of families helping families and has now grown into who we are today – a nonprofit HUD certified Housing Counseling Agency and Community Housing Development Organization (CHDO). We’re very proud of our history of rising to the occasion, and of being nimble and flexible enough to be able to change our programming to deal with the issues that people are facing right now.
Our mission is to empower our neighbors by helping them overcome the barriers to obtaining and maintaining safe, stable, affordable housing. We do this through education, housing counseling, neighborhood revitalization, and affordable housing development.

What We Do
We have a lot of services across the housing spectrum: Homelessness prevention, rental counseling, pre-purchase counseling, post-purchase counseling, housing educations classes, home repair/rehabilitation, and property development. Our biggest programs are Housing Counseling and Property Development.
Housing Counseling - Housing counseling is a FREE, confidential, one-on-one service designed to support individuals throughout their housing journey. At HOME, Inc., we emphasize housing education and counseling to ensure our clients can make informed decisions and be stably housed. We will meet you where you’re at on your housing journey! We can help you with things like homelessness prevention, searching for housing, fair housing concerns, tenant/landlord issues, budgeting, financial literacy, credit scores, buying your first home, property insurance, and more! Property
Development – We create homeownership opportunities for families living at or below 80% of Area Median Income. Historically, this has included single-family homes and duplexes, but we are actively working on townhome and row home projects! We are always pursuing new ways to offer homeownership opportunities in a variety of housing types. Our clients come from all kinds of backgrounds, income levels, and family sizes. Our goal is to be able to offer attainable housing that meets the needs of a wide cross-section of households.
Our single-family homes are currently appraising for around $325,000 By utilizing construction subsidies and a variety of down payment assistance programs, we empower and enable families to achieve homeownership with mortgages ranging between $150,000 and $225,000. To further support our clients, we ensure their mortgage payments are at 30% or less of their gross income. This approach helps set families up for long-term success, ensuring financial and housing stability for years to come.
